When Gurugram rains brought a dead end, offering workers who are desperate to reach the house turned into an unusual mode for transport- a small truck. A video of the employees climbing to the car, after failing to book taxis, became viral on social media, as they seized the chaos that followed the rains on September 1.

The syllable, for the first time on Instagram before deleting it, appeared on X (previously Twitter). It shows the office pioneers in official clothes that withdraw themselves in the back of a truck, while others, men and women alike, are packed together inside, holding a roof to balance. More employees can be seen waiting for their office complex, and it seems that the search for any trip is available.

Rain brings Gurugram to stop

The scenes were unveiled with Gurugram intense precipitation, immersion of the main roads and strangling traffic via the Delhi -Jaipur Highway. Gridlocks spanned hours, which led to comparisons with the reputable 2016 jam when NH-8 was paralyzed for about 20 hours after heavy rains.

In SikanderPur Rapid Metro Station, the conditions were not better. A traveler who photographed the crowds described the experiment as “overwhelming” with the passengers delivered long queues after the rain forced the travelers on the metro. Videos showed that people wander around the platforms, and fight on the trains amid the increase in the foot.

Gurugram struggles with the legacy of floods

Gurugram left again fighting its chronic seasonal problems, water streets, and transportation. Viral photos of the workers who resort to trucks and metro stations are highlighted with the fragile description of the city’s infrastructure and passengers to go only to get to the home.
